Abstract
A convenient anaesthetic region detector belongs to the technical field of medical instruments. The technical scheme of the utility model is as follows: the convenient anaesthetic region detector comprises a fixed seat and a rotating shaft, and is characterized in that a transverse automatic extension scale is arranged on the rotating shaft; the front end of the transverse automatic extension scale is provided with a ring; a spring is arranged on the upper edge of the ring; and a touch needle is arranged on the spring. The convenient anaesthetic region detector has a simple structure, is convenient, time-saving and labor-saving to operate when anaesthetic region detection is performed on a patient, so the working difficulty of the medical personnel is relieved.
Description
Technical field: this utility model belongs to the medical instruments technical field, is a kind of convenient anesthesia range detection appearance specifically.
Background technology: at present, be to use the mode chafe of acupuncture or tweezers clamp clinically mostly for the detection of anesthesia scope, measure with dip stick then, operation very bothers, wastes time and energy like this, has increased great work difficulty to the medical worker.
Summary of the invention: the purpose of this utility model provides a kind of convenient anesthesia range detection appearance easy and simple to handle, time saving and energy saving when anaesthetizing range detection to patient.
The technical scheme of this utility model is: comprise holder and rotating shaft, it is characterized in that in rotating shaft, being provided with laterally shrinkage-rule automatically, laterally the shrinkage-rule front end is provided with annulus automatically, and the annulus top edge is provided with spring, and spring is provided with the sense of touch pin.
The beneficial effect of this utility model is: this utility model is simple in structure, and is easy and simple to handle when anaesthetizing range detection to patient, time saving and energy saving, alleviated medical worker's work difficulty.
Description of drawings: accompanying drawing 1 is the structural representation of this utility model.
Among the figure 1, holder, 2, rotating shaft, 3, horizontal shrinkage-rule automatically, 4, annulus, 5, spring, 6, the sense of touch pin.
The specific embodiment: comprise holder 1 and rotating shaft 2, it is characterized in that in rotating shaft 2, being provided with laterally shrinkage-rule 3 automatically, laterally shrinkage-rule 3 front ends are provided with annulus 4 automatically, and annulus 4 top edges are provided with spring 5, and spring 5 is provided with sense of touch pin 6.When anaesthetizing range detection to patient, holder 1 is fixed in a bit, rotating shaft 2, and laterally automatic shrinkage-rule 3 is pushed sense of touch pin 6 chafes while unfolding and is got final product.
